Travel-approved batteries



If you're not prepared to travel with a mobility scooter or power wheelchair can be a hassle. There are lightweight electric wheelchairs that have airline-approved batteries. These are lithium chemistry non-spillable batteries that were specifically designed to conform to the guidelines of cruise ships and airlines.

You can easily take your wheelchair onto an aircraft or cruise ship, if you've got an lithium-ion battery that has been approved by the FAA. You'll need to contact your cruise line or airline to inquire about their specific policies regarding powered wheelchairs. However, most allow you to bring your mobility device and its lithium battery on board.

The lithium ion battery is smaller than the conventional sealed lead-acid (SLA) or gel cell or glass mat power chair batteries. This makes it easier to fit them into the compartments for batteries of the compact power chairs. They are also fitted with a quick release feature which makes it simple to take them off for travel on a cruise ship. These batteries are designed to meet the convenience of the user, and can be charged in the wheelchair, or separately. This allows for continuous mobility and ease of use.

Long-Lasting Battery Life

The battery is an essential component of an electric wheelchair. The battery determines the distance that an electric wheelchair can travel before needing to be recharged. A power chair with a lithium-ion battery will typically have a longer battery life than a lead acid battery. However, the life span of the lithium battery will depend on the level of care you give it. Charge it regularly to extend its lifespan.
